Code Universe 0.2.0 — Public Preview
Code Universe 0.2.0 expands the original Swift architecture map into a local,
multi-language architecture and AI-agent review workspace.
Highlights
- Scan Swift, JavaScript, TypeScript, HTML, CSS, Python, PHP, Java, C#,
Objective-C, and Objective-C++ projects. - Map source files, symbols, nested structures, web assets, exact source ranges,
and relationships into one navigable city. - Compare optional Tree-sitter evidence with the standard adapters.
- Connect Codex searches, source reads, edits, diffs, tests, token usage, and
conclusions to the same architecture. - Run the complete packaged application locally on an Apple-silicon Mac without
installing Node.js, npm, or Swift Package Manager.

Preview status
This release is intended for real repository trials and feedback. Code Universe
is source-available under BSL 1.1. Normal project scanning stays local; starting a
Codex review uses the locally installed Codex tooling and its configured account.
Pro and Team status can be verified, but no current capability differs between
licensed and unlicensed use in 0.2.0.
Please read the known limitations in the repository before relying on impact paths
or agent evidence for a production decision. When reporting feedback, remove
private source, credentials, customer information, and identifying paths.
